South bank at night

Was just clearing out some old images from my hard drive and found these....  I just got my new DSLR and wanted to try some long exposure night time photography.  I managed to get some grea shots of the Millenium Bridge and area around the Tate Modern.

All shots were taken on  my Canon 50D DSLR using an 18-200mm kit lens after 9pm.  The exposure times varied from 5 to 15 seconds.

Roger and Maxine's pre-wedding shoot

Well it seems as though I had only just put this blog together yesterday, but it was three weeks ago which has gone by extremely quickly!! 

I had the pleasure of doing a pre-wedding shoot with Roger and Maxine, whose wedding I will be photographing at the end of this month.  We had a fantastic time making the best use of their back garden and the neighbour's garage wall!

The session was great fun and I was able to get to know Roger and Maxine even more that evening.  I think that pre-wedding shoots are invaluable for strengthening the professional relationship with the couple.

The couple gets to know your style and the way you communicate to them whilst doing your job, and finally they will know how you will be posing them on the day - instead of fumbling with them and eating into valuable photography time.  A pre-wed shoot can only add to the smoother running of the wedding photography, and as we have found common ground in humour, make it more fun and relaxed whilst doing so!
